Questões de Sistemas Operacionais - Processos para Concurso

Foram encontradas 325 questões

Ano: 2019 Banca: IF-SC Órgão: IF-SC Prova: IF-SC - 2019 - IF-SC - Engenheiro Civil |
Q1018689 Sistemas Operacionais
Um processo computacional pode ser entendido como uma atividade que ocorre em meio computacional, usualmente possuindo um objetivo definido, tendo duração finita e utilizando uma quantidade também finita de recursos computacionais. Sobre estes processos computacionais é correto afirmar: I. Processos paralelos podem, a partir de um dado momento, disputar o uso de um recurso computacional específico. Neste caso é possível classificar os processos paralelos como: independentes, concorrentes, cooperantes. II. Um processo pode ser considerado como um programa em execução, num sistema computacional multiprogramado poderíamos identificar três estados básicos de existência de um processo, que são: Leitura (Read), Escrita (Write) e Executando (Running) III. O PCB (Process Control Block) ou (Process Descriptor) é uma estrutura de dados que mantém a representação de um processo para o sistema operacional. IV. Os processos podem ser tipificados segundo seu critério de execução como sendo: processos paralelos, ou processos sequenciais.
Assinale a alternativa que contém TODAS as afirmativas CORRETAS.
Alternativas
Q922890 Sistemas Operacionais
Processos e threads fazem parte dos conceitos mais comuns em qualquer sistema operacional. Baseado nisso, assinale a alternativa INCORRETA.
Alternativas
Q604844 Sistemas Operacionais
Em sistemas com multiprogramação ativa, inicialmente um novo processo é inserido na fila de prontos. Este processo aguarda até ser selecionado para execução ou ser despachado. Uma vez que o processo seja alocado à CPU, eventos podem ocorrer. Analise as afirmativas sobre o processo.

I. Pode emitir uma solicitação de I/O e então ser inserido em uma fila de I/O.

II. Pode criar um novo subprocesso e esperá-lo terminar.

III. Pode ser removido forçosamente da CPU, como resultado de uma interrupção, e ser devolvido à fila de prontos.

Está correto o que se afirma em: 

Alternativas
Q199933 Sistemas Operacionais
Os sistemas operacionais modernos utilizam o conceito de fila circular no escalonamento de processos. O processo que está no início da fila de processos prontos é selecionado, executado por algum tempo e, ao término da fatia de tempo, retorna para o final da fila.

O mecanismo apresentado permite que as aplicações sejam
Alternativas
Q51016 Sistemas Operacionais
Julgue os próximos itens, acerca de características, funções,
algoritmos e componentes de sistemas operacionais.

Os processos leves são mais fáceis de serem criados e destruídos que os processos completos, pois não têm quaisquer recursos associados a eles, pelo sistema operacional.
Alternativas
Respostas
321: D
322: X
323: A
324: C
325: C